Subject: [PATCH v2] nft: memcg accounting for dynamically allocated objects
Date: Sat, 2 Apr 2022 12:50:37 +0300	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<121a6930-9ebd-e488-e109-273a403a93cb@linux.dev>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<935e4270-9e0e-4cd0-ffb4-9c1eb3d9c56e@linux.dev>

nft_*.c files whose NFT_EXPR_STATEFUL flag is set on need to
use __GFP_ACCOUNT flag for objects that are dynamically
allocated from the packet path.

Such objects are allocated inside nft_expr_ops->init() callbacks
executed in task context while processing netlink messages.

In addition, this patch adds accounting to nft_set_elem_expr_clone()
used for the same purposes.

diff --git a/net/netfilter/nf_tables_api.c b/net/netfilter/nf_tables_api.c
index 04be94236a34..e01241151ef7 100644
--- a/net/netfilter/nf_tables_api.c
+++ b/net/netfilter/nf_tables_api.c
@@ -5447,7 +5447,7 @@ int nft_set_elem_expr_clone(const struct nft_ctx *ctx, struct nft_set *set,
 	int err, i, k;
 
 	for (i = 0; i < set->num_exprs; i++) {
-		expr = kzalloc(set->exprs[i]->ops->size, GFP_KERNEL);
+		expr = kzalloc(set->exprs[i]->ops->size, GFP_KERNEL_ACCOUNT);
 		if (!expr)
 			goto err_expr;
 
diff --git a/net/netfilter/nft_connlimit.c b/net/netfilter/nft_connlimit.c
index 3362417ebfdb..f5df535bcbd0 100644
--- a/net/netfilter/nft_connlimit.c
+++ b/net/netfilter/nft_connlimit.c
@@ -77,7 +77,7 @@ static int nft_connlimit_do_init(const struct nft_ctx *ctx,
 			invert = true;
 	}
 
-	priv->list = kmalloc(sizeof(*priv->list), GFP_KERNEL);
+	priv->list = kmalloc(sizeof(*priv->list), GFP_KERNEL_ACCOUNT);
 	if (!priv->list)
 		return -ENOMEM;
 
diff --git a/net/netfilter/nft_counter.c b/net/netfilter/nft_counter.c
index f179e8c3b0ca..7691e42f6bbe 100644
--- a/net/netfilter/nft_counter.c
+++ b/net/netfilter/nft_counter.c
@@ -62,7 +62,7 @@ static int nft_counter_do_init(const struct nlattr * const tb[],
 	struct nft_counter __percpu *cpu_stats;
 	struct nft_counter *this_cpu;
 
-	cpu_stats = alloc_percpu(struct nft_counter);
+	cpu_stats = alloc_percpu_gfp(struct nft_counter, GFP_KERNEL_ACCOUNT);
 	if (cpu_stats == NULL)
 		return -ENOMEM;
 
diff --git a/net/netfilter/nft_last.c b/net/netfilter/nft_last.c
index 4f745a409d34..97d0d09d48d3 100644
--- a/net/netfilter/nft_last.c
+++ b/net/netfilter/nft_last.c
@@ -30,7 +30,7 @@ static int nft_last_init(const struct nft_ctx *ctx, const struct nft_expr *expr,
 	u64 last_jiffies;
 	int err;
 
-	last = kzalloc(sizeof(*last), GFP_KERNEL);
+	last = kzalloc(sizeof(*last), GFP_KERNEL_ACCOUNT);
 	if (!last)
 		return -ENOMEM;
 
diff --git a/net/netfilter/nft_limit.c b/net/netfilter/nft_limit.c
index a726b623963d..c1f7e8bb33e6 100644
--- a/net/netfilter/nft_limit.c
+++ b/net/netfilter/nft_limit.c
@@ -90,7 +90,7 @@ static int nft_limit_init(struct nft_limit_priv *priv,
 				 priv->rate);
 	}
 
-	priv->limit = kmalloc(sizeof(*priv->limit), GFP_KERNEL);
+	priv->limit = kmalloc(sizeof(*priv->limit), GFP_KERNEL_ACCOUNT);
 	if (!priv->limit)
 		return -ENOMEM;
 
diff --git a/net/netfilter/nft_quota.c b/net/netfilter/nft_quota.c
index f394a0b562f6..0d2f55900f7b 100644
--- a/net/netfilter/nft_quota.c
+++ b/net/netfilter/nft_quota.c
@@ -90,7 +90,7 @@ static int nft_quota_do_init(const struct nlattr * const tb[],
 			return -EOPNOTSUPP;
 	}
 
-	priv->consumed = kmalloc(sizeof(*priv->consumed), GFP_KERNEL);
+	priv->consumed = kmalloc(sizeof(*priv->consumed), GFP_KERNEL_ACCOUNT);
 	if (!priv->consumed)
 		return -ENOMEM;
